FTSE 100 Dips 0.35% Amid Negative Advance-Decline Ratio; Fresnillo Soars 3.46%
The FTSE 100 fell by 0.35% today, continuing a five-day decline of 0.24%, despite a monthly gain of 3.48%. Fresnillo Plc led large-cap stocks with a 3.46% increase, while Coca-Cola HBC AG dropped 4.76%. In mid-caps, Spirax-Sarco Engineering Plc rose by 2.0%, contrasting with WPP Plc's 4.98% decline. Small-cap Cohort Plc gained 5.7%, while Vistry Group Plc fell 12.2%. The overall market showed weakness, with 141 stocks advancing and 229 declining, resulting in a challenging advance-decline ratio of 0.62.
